Package list logbook / debian/0.12.3-1 .travis.yml
debian/0.12.3-1

Tree @debian/0.12.3-1 (Download .tar.gz)

.travis.yml @debian/0.12.3-1raw · history · blame

language: python
services:
- redis-server
python:
- '2.6'
- '2.7'
- '3.2'
- '3.3'
- '3.4'
- '3.5'
- pypy
- pypy3
install:
- sudo rm -rf /dev/shm && sudo ln -s /run/shm /dev/shm
- sudo apt-add-repository -y ppa:chris-lea/zeromq
- sudo apt-get update
- sudo apt-get install -y libzmq3-dev
- pip install cython redis
- easy_install pyzmq
- make test_setup
- python setup.py develop
env:
- COMMAND="make test"
- COMMAND="make cybuild test"
script: $COMMAND
matrix:
  exclude:
  - python: pypy
    env: COMMAND="make cybuild test"
  - python: pypy3
    env: COMMAND="make cybuild test"
notifications:
  email:
    recipients:
    - vmalloc@gmail.com
  irc:
    channels:
    - chat.freenode.net#pocoo
    on_success: change
    on_failure: always
    use_notice: true
    skip_join: true
before_deploy:
  - make logbook/_speedups.so
deploy:
  provider: pypi
  user: vmalloc
  password:
    secure: WFmuAbtBDIkeZArIFQRCwyO1TdvF2PaZpo75r3mFgnY+aWm75cdgjZKoNqVprF/f+v9EsX2kDdQ7ZfuhMLgP8MNziB+ty7579ZDGwh64jGoi+DIoeblAFu5xNAqjvhie540uCE8KySk9s+Pq5EpOA5w18V4zxTw+h6tnBQ0M9cQ=
  on:
    tags: true
    repo: getlogbook/logbook
  distributions: "sdist bdist_egg"